Onboarding — Pinpointly address autocomplete widget. Clone the widget repo, run the Lanternkit bootstrap, and copy env.sample to .env in the demo app. The widget itself needs no secrets, but the demo's geocoding proxy does: it authenticates to the Mapforge lookup service on every keystroke batch. Ask your team lead for the current credential; never commit it. Once you have it, add the following line to the .env file.

sealed setting: ARCHIVE_KEY3=bd6

## Quickfind Environments

Heads up before you review the indexing PR: autocomplete on Quickfind staging has been crawling lately. The suggester index rebuild takes ~40 minutes because staging still runs the single-shard layout from the Bramblewood migration. Prod is fine; it's only staging that drags. If your change touches the tokenizer, expect slow feedback loops until we reshard next sprint. For reference, here are the current staging index settings as deployed today.

config for bahop-baduf:
[kasion]
team = lamath
access_code = ac_d807e5
host = kasion.paliqcloud.corp
port = 4000
owner = julix.tamvan
peer = frair.qorvelsoft.local

Maintainers: the annual DR drill for the Quillbase ORM refactor environment is scheduled for Friday. The legacy mapping layer will be restored from snapshot to verify migration scripts survive a cold start. No action needed unless restore fails. To unlock the recovery console, use the recovery passphrase below.

vault phrase of yaguf-hahaf = druath-holix

Meeting Notes (excerpt) — Courier Change After Missed Pick-up

Following Monday's missed collection by Swiftmere Logistics, we are switching all dock runs to Halloway Express effective immediately. Outstanding consignments in Bay 2 must be relabelled with Halloway waybills before Thursday. The shift lead will verify the driver's company card and vehicle marking at every collection and note both in the dock log. Escalate any mismatch before release. For the first Halloway hand-over, the confidential instruction agreed in the meeting is:

courier memo of tajog-hahaf: the novvan druiel courier leaves the aldax raleth drudor ledger at gate 4429 under passcode 443583